Review of the Evidence: The Interface between Poverty, Livelihoods, Institutions, and Community Development

Abstract
This paper seeks to critically review the existing literature on the links or interfaces between poverty, livelihoods, institutions, and community development. This discussion gives a clear understanding of how poverty is created and gives a clue of how sustainable policy intervention could be developed. The study adopted the Sustainable Livelihood Approach as an overall theoretical framework that guides this discussion. The reviewed literature shows that there are strong and complex interfaces between poverty, livelihoods, institutions and community development and they influence each other in several ways. The interfaces between these concepts influence the choices and nature of livelihood strategies that people employ to pursue their livelihood outcomes. The livelihood outcomes may be positive or negative and it is determined by how these concepts are linked together. For instance, the existing empirical evidences shows that having access to livelihood assets, investment in infrastructure, presence of enabling policy and institution result in positive livelihood outcomes whereas lack of access to assets, increased vulnerabilities, low investment in infrastructures, lack of popular participation, poverty and weak policy and institution together result in adopting of failed livelihood strategies which in turn resulted in negative livelihood outcomes. Thus, to formulate policies, strategies and programs that can effectively address poverty and result in sustainable development, policy makers should consider and understand the connection between these concepts before the formulation of policy, strategies or programs. Without understand this it is difficult to formulate policies, programs, and strategies that can positively contribute to poverty reduction and sustainable development.
